Influencer marketing, which is the utilization of influencers as marketing agents to promote a brand’s products and services via social media is now very well-known. However, picking the right influencer for your business isn’t easy. Here are a few tips to help you choose the right influencers.

Choose your audience Before selecting an influencer, it’s important to understand your target audience. You can select an influencer by knowing their demographics, behaviors and habits and also their passions.

Conduct influencer research: Research influencers with a following like your target audience. You can tell if they are a match by looking at their engagement rate, quality of content and previous collaborations.

Set specific expectations. Before reaching for influencers to discuss content, be sure to set expectations.

Talk about the terms to ensure both parties are happy with the partnership, you can negotiate terms like compensation, content requirements and timeline.

These guidelines can aid you in choosing the ideal influencer for your company to be able to reach your intended audience.

Return on Investment (ROI) is a crucial metric for measuring the success of influencer marketing campaigns. Businesses need to know how to calculate ROI and improve it in order to make educated decisions about their influencer marketing strategies. Calculating ROI is a simple process that involves tracking both costs and revenue generated by the marketing campaign. Then divide the difference of the two by the price. To maximize ROI, companies need to evaluate the effectiveness of their campaigns and make adjustments to improve their performance. Businesses can enhance the influencer marketing impact by evaluating ROI, making adjustments and meeting their goals in marketing.
